Comprehending Parrot Types
Before diving into purchase specifics, it's important to understand the different kinds of parrots offered. Parrots can be found in various species, each with its own special qualities. Below is a table summarizing popular parrot species, their typical sizes, and some general care needs:
Parrot SpeciesAverage SizeLife-spanCare LevelBudgerigar (Budgie)7 inches5-10 yearsLowCockatiel12-14 inches10-15 yearsLowAfrican Grey12-14 inches40-60 yearsHighBlue-and-yellow Macaw30-34 inches50-60 yearsHighAmazon Parrot12-15 inches25-50 yearsMediumEclectus Parrot12-15 inches30-50 yearsMediumLovebird5-7 inches10-15 yearsLowFactors to consider Before Buying a Parrot
Time Commitment
Parrots are social animals that thrive on interaction and companionship. They can live for a number of decades, depending upon the species, which implies they require a long-lasting commitment. Think about your way of life and just how much time you can dedicate to your new family pet.
Cost of Ownership
The preliminary purchase cost of a parrot can be deceivingly low. The expense of food, toys, veterinary care, and possible emergency situations can build up rapidly. You should budget plan for both ongoing expenses and occasional larger purchases such as cages or specialized veterinarian sees.
Area Requirements

Compatibility with Other Pets
If you have other family pets, evaluate how a parrot will fit into your household. Some animals might present a threat to a smaller sized bird, while others might not handle a new addition well.

Embracing from a rescue can conserve a life and allow you to offer a bird a second possibility.2. Examine the Bird's Health
When selecting a parrot, observe the following:
Feathers: Look for shiny and intact plumes without bald areas or signs of molting.Eyes: Clear and intense eyes are an excellent indicator of health.Habits: A healthy parrot is generally active and curious, engaging with its environment and showing indications of playfulness.3. Ask Questions

Pick a proper cage before bringing your parrot home. Try to find:
Size: Bigger cages are better; the bird needs to be able to spread its wings totally without touching the sides.Material: Opt for powder-coated or stainless steel cages that are safe and non-toxic.Bar Spacing: Ensure the bar spacing is appropriate for the bird's size to prevent gets away or injuries.5. Budgerigars and cockatiels are fantastic choices for newbie owners due to their friendly nature and workable size.
For how long do parrots live?
Life span varies by types, varying from 5-10 years for smaller parrots to over 50 years for bigger types like macaws.
Do parrots need a buddy?
Parrots are social animals and typically grow in pairs. However, if you are dedicated to hanging out with your bird daily, a single parrot can also enjoy and healthy.
Can parrots be trained to talk?

Nevertheless, training requires perseverance, consistency, and positive reinforcement.
What should I feed my parrot?
A well balanced diet plan typically consists of high-quality pellets, fresh fruits, veggies, and periodic seeds or nuts as treats.
